A 3rd grade trainer has been arrested for being ‘drunk on the job’ after workers pulled her out of the classroom asking her to clarify why she had a cup allegedly stuffed with wine.

Kimberly Coates, 53, was instructing her class at Perkins-Tyron Intermediate College in Oklahoma when she was taken out of her classroom on the primary day of time period to satisfy with the college’s superintendent and a police officer.

After drawn-out questioning that noticed her take a breathalyzer check and regularly deny she had consumed alcohol at college, she finally admitted she had drunk half a field of wine till 3am earlier that morning.

Nonetheless, after the superintendent instructed her she appeared ‘like you’re not the identical individual I talked to this morning,’ the officer and college administration recommended she had drunk since arriving at college when class began at 8.25am.

Coates was arrested on Thursday, August 17, accused of 1 rely of public intoxication.

Seargant Gedon instructed KFOR: ‘The varsity administration contacted our faculty useful resource officer.

‘Every time he acquired there, he noticed some indicators that perhaps she was impaired.’

Within the bodycam footage, the college superintendent accused Coates of ‘performing bizarre’ and being ‘off’. She was requested if she would think about taking a breath check.

Agreeing to the breathalyzer, Coates additionally tried to excuse her conduct by claiming she had taken anxiousness medicine. She mentioned she was unable to current the bottle of medicine as a result of she put the capsule in her pocket and took it earlier this morning.

PPD Sergeant Spencer Gedon instructed Oklahoma Metropolis’s KFOR: ‘She blew a 0.24 on the PBT and like for a DUI, the authorized restrict is 0.08.’

A police report, obtained by Stillwater Information Press, recorded a faculty officer as saying: ‘I observed Kimberly had crimson, watery eyes and a thick, slurred speech. Kimberly had a tough time finishing sentences.’

A spokesperson for the Metropolis of Perkins mentioned: ‘On Thursday, August 17, 2023, at roughly 3.20pm, College Useful resource Officer Shane Dean was contacted by Perkins-Tryon College officers in reference to a trainer that was probably intoxicated on the Intermediate College.

‘Deputy Chief Dean contacted Kimberly S. Coates, 53, a third grade trainer, and confirmed that Ms. Coates was certainly inebriated. 

‘Ms. Coates breath pattern in a transportable breath tester confirmed a blood alcohol focus of 0.24, which is 3 times the authorized restrict. Ms.

Coates was positioned underneath arrest and transported to the Payne County Jail on the anticipated District Courtroom cost of Public Intoxication.
